Cleveland model cars database

The Cleveland Automobile Company was an early American manufacturer active between 1919 and 1926. Positioned as a more affordable sibling to the Chandler Motor Car Company, it focused on six-cylinder cars that offered reliable performance at a mid-range price point. While its production run was brief, it represents the competitive and experimental spirit of the early 20th-century American automotive landscape before being absorbed by Chandler.
